            Bug ID: 82830
           Summary: short rotate with truncated length

#include <x86intrin.h>
unsigned short f(unsigned short x,int n){
  return _rotwl(x,n&15);
}

        andl    $15, %ecx
        rolw    %cl, %ax

I believe the masking is unnecessary. We have some related things in i386.md,
but only for SWI48.
